  • Medical, Hospitalization, Surgical and Pharmaceutical expenses abroad arising from accidental bodily injury or illness during your trip.
  • Transport To A Properly Equipped Medical Facility In Case Of Accident or Illness. In the event of Injury, or sudden illness, we will take charge of transferring the Insured to a proper equipped medical facility.
  • Personal Accidents (Accidental Death &/or Total Permanent Disability) we shall pay to the Insured or to the insured’s executors or administrators or to indemnify him or them in case the insured suffers a bodily injury.
  • Loss of Personal Checked-In Baggage. Your baggage and possessions checked in will be covered in the event of loss during the carriage by air performed by the carrier company.

Inbound Travel Plans

Our Inbound Travel Plan is designed for non-Lebanon residents who plan to visit Lebanon. It offers you mandatory medical cover during your stay in Lebanon.

Guarantees Limit up to (USD)
Section I: Personal Assistance
Medical, Hospitalization and surgical expenses, due to Accident or Illness 50,000*
Pharmaceutical expenses abroad, due to Accident or Illness 50,000*
Transport to a properly equipped medical facility in case of accident or illness 50,000*
Repatriation to the country of residence in case of illness 50,000*
Repatriation of mortal remains to the country of residence Covered under medical expenses
Travel of one immediate family member to stay with the insured in case of accident/illness Round trip - Economy ticket
Repatriation of a family member traveling with the insured One-Way trip - Economy ticket
Stay of one immediate family member to stay with the insured in case of accident/illness 100 per day max 15 days
Delivery of Medicines Abroad Actual expenses
Medical referral/appointment of local medical specialist abroad Actual expenses
Travel assistance services Covered 24/7
Emergency dental care abroad 200 per case Excess 30
Section II: Trip Cancellation & Delay
Trip Cancellation 1,000**
Section III: Luggage Assistance
Compensation for in-flight loss of checked-in baggage 1,000 - 250 per bag
